Restrooms:
The cabins do not have bathrooms nor showers. The main bathrooms are
located within the stable facility,
which is a short walk from the cabins.
Safety:
All cabins have fire extinguishers, smoke detectors. We do not have cooling systems in the cabins,
however, cooling fans are available upon request. The ranch property is gated to ensure that all staff complies with camp
curfews and
safety protocols.
Cleanliness: The
cabins are watched closely for pests and have regular anti-pest inspections.
Cabins are cleaned once or twice weekly by camp staff (vacuumed, dusted). It is
the responsibility of the campers to pick up their cabins daily each morning,
and fold clothes and put them away. Sheets and extra bedding is also
available upon request.
Counselors: Depending
on how young our campers are, there is one counselor per cabin. In order to
avoid close friendships between older campers, cabins that house teenagers do
not have a counselor in them. However, a counselor is always available and is
in close proximity to the cabins (20 feet). We have counselor cabins /
counselor campers. The camp administrative staff is also immediately available
during emergencies.
Cabin Space: Our
cabins are small, therefore space is limited. We kindly ask parents to pack
their camp kids only items who are absolutely necessary and an average of 7-10
days of clothes. We suggest to pack belongings into low profile suitcases or
low profile totes that can fit under the bunks. Alternatively, extras can fit
in corners of the cabin but that is not always a possibility.
Laundry:
Laundry is done
every Friday by one of the camp staff members and returned within 24 hours
